584 pass real estate broker board exam

By Myris Lee

A total of 584 out of 954 passed the April 2022 Real Estate Broker Licensure Examination, the Professional Regulation Commission (PRC) announced Monday, April 18.

The licensure exam was given by the Board of Real Estate Services in Manila, Baguio, Cagayan de Oro, Cebu, Davao, Iloilo, Legazpi, and Tacloban.

Meanwhile, John Mark Vincent Gianan (Gardner College Diliman), Shirley Silva Mazon (Trinity University of Asia), and Pamela Ann Torres Perez (Trinity University of Asia) all obtained a score of 89% which placed them in a three-way tie for the top spot.

No schools qualified as the top-performing school.

PRC also noted that registration for the issuance of a Professional Identification Card (ID) and Certificate of Registration will be done online on June 17 and June 20 to June 22, 2022.

The Commission said the date and venue for the oath taking ceremony of the new successful examinees in the said examination will be announced soon. – gb
